Ludwig Trailer
John Taylor/Ludwig is a recluse who, at the behest of his twin brother's wife, is looking into his brother's disappearance. Turns out that to do so, John will have to impersonate his brother, who was a detective with the Cambridge police.
Ludwig stars David Mitchell and Anna Maxwell Martin.
Ludwig releases to iPlayer on September 25, 2024.

I keep seeing comments on things about the upcoming series of Taskmaster specifically about Rosie Jones.
They all mention her specifically as the reason this season will fail.. and yet the season isn't even out yet.
Lets face it. They are ableist comments about a disabled woman.
You just don't like her because she has a disability and so you feel the need to voice your hatred of the disabled community loudly.
I'm personally not a fan of most of Rosie's comedy but I can't wait to see what she does in Taskmaster. It's a show that reveals people I've never heard of or don't particularly like have have shone them in a different light.
She's also not going to change the dynamic too much. Yes, they might have to accommodate her needs but that's up to Taskmaster to do well, not Rosie. Anyone deserves those accommodations and a show like Taskmaster is able to provide them because it's a good show.
I think at first I was reluctant to give Rosie's comedy a go because of my own internalised ableism.
I think it was very easy for me to say to myself "Well I can't understand what she's saying so this episode is too hard to watch."
I've quickly corrected myself to think "Well if I actually listen, I can understand her just fine. She's actually not difficult to understand, it was my unwillingness to even try which let me disregard her comedy in an instance which isn't fair.'
I've watched a bunch of her stuff now and it's just not my cup of tea. It's not bad but it's just not personally my thing but it's plenty of other peoples.
Rosie is often loud, obnoxious, rude, blunt. I think that's really cool because a lot of disabled people never get to be any of those things especially not so proudly in a public platform.
Disability pride is just being ourselves wholeheartedly.
That's what Rosie is doing so doing well. It's not going to be everyone's thing and it doesn't need to be. She doesn't owe you anything.
Even so, it's very cool to see her doing it.
